CancelAction

CancelAction is a PlanAction subtype. The act of asserting that a future event/action is no longer going to happen. Related actions: * [[ConfirmAction]]: The antonym of CancelAction.

Full example of schema.org/CancelAction json-ld markup

The markup is verified as valid with Rich Results Test from Google.

schema.org/CancelAction
<script type="application/ld+json">
{
  "@context": "https://schema.org",
  "@type": "CancelAction",
  "name": "Example CancelAction"
}
</script>

Common CancelAction mistakes

Mistakes that pass validation but silently fail to earn rich results or mislead consumers walking the graph. Avoid these and your markup will be ahead of most sites in the wild.

  1. 01

    Using bare PlanAction instead of the specific CancelAction subtype

    Wrong
    "@type": "PlanAction"
    Right
    "@type": "CancelAction"

    Specific subtypes carry domain context consumers use; reach for the narrowest applicable type.
